OMEGA Engineering, Inc. 2-Piece Mica Insulated Band Heater MB-2

Description
FEATURES Efficient Heat Transfer is provided by high quality nickel chromium resistor wire wound on a selected mica strip and enclosed in a die-formed aluminum coated steel sheath. Long-Term Durability is assured by non-hygroscopic mica insulation. Uniform Fit to ± 1/16" because of low expansion stainless steel clamping band, which assures maximum heat distribution. Easy to Apply due to two-piece construction. Each heater is rated 240V. Connect in series for 480V; parallel for 240V. Heavy Duty Stainless Steel Post Terminals complete with hardware, are designed to prevent excess torsion during tightening of connections. Standard #10-32 threads. Reliable Performance and Quick Temperature Response

Technical Specifications

  OMEGA Engineering, Inc.
Product Category Electric Heaters
Product Number MB-2
Product Name 2-Piece Mica Insulated Band Heater
Heater Type Band Heater
Maximum Operating (Sheath) Temperature 900 F (482 C)
Heating Capacity 0.50 to 2.00 kW (1.71 to 6.82 MBH)
Sleeve (Sheath) Material Aluminum; Steel
Insulation Options Mica
